Genuine Globe 4286 Accelerator Pedal (NORS)
Restore the functionality and interior aesthetics of your pre-war Chevrolet with this genuine Globe 4286 Accelerator Pedal. This is a vintage New Old Replacement Stock (NORS) part manufactured by Globe Rubber Products Corp. in Philadelphia. This pedal features a heavy-duty black rubber construction with a steel core and a two-hole floor mount at the heel, designed to replicate the original GM specifications.
This part is designed for the Accelerator position on 1936-1939 Chevrolet passenger cars (Master, Master Deluxe, Standard). Some sources also indicate fitment for 1935 Master (Series EA/ED) models. It serves as a direct replacement for the original GM part number 594286 and the vintage Anchor part number 53.
